Overlooking Sedona’s dramatic red rocks, the Enchantment Resort and the on-site Mii Amo Spa feel like a luxurious extension of the surrounding nature. The Southwest-style resort features upscale amenities more luxurious than the next, culminating with its destination spa.
Set on 70 acres, the resort highlights the area’s artistic vibe with local art, area rugs reminiscent of traditional basket-weaving, Native American kiva fireplaces, and more. The resort’s accommodations, known as casitas, feature fireplaces, private balconies, and cozy sitting areas.
Including its own casitas and suites, the resort's Mii Amo Spa is a 24,000-square-foot luxurious destination spa named the number one U.S. destination spa by Travel and Leisure. The spa’s nurturing setting is ideal for guests indulging in treatments like Native American-inspired therapies, massages and facials, energy clearing, Reiki, and meditation. The spa also offers fitness classes, cooking demonstrations, and art lessons. Resort guests also have access to the spa’s lounge area with fireplace, indoor pool, steam room, sauna, gym, and outdoor lap pool.
Other on-site activities for guests to enjoy include pools scattered throughout the expansive property, a pitch-and-putt golf course, several tennis courts, and hiking trails. Seven Canyons, a golf course included as part of the resort’s amenities, boasts natural water features, dramatic rock formations, and mature trees as part of its challenging layout.
Guests dine on fresh, local ingredients at the resort’s four on-site restaurants. The spa café features fresh, light and wholesome cuisine while View 180 is known as much for its dramatic vistas as for its sommelier-curated wine list. Guests can enjoy fresh Southwestern dishes at Tii Gavo and local indigenous cuisine at Che Ah Chi.

The resort organizes a large number of activities that the guests can participate in. A few of those, their Signature Experiences, will enhance your Arizona experience, such as going stargazing with an expert astronomer in one of the world’s top stargazing locations, or learning about the flora and fauna through the Canyon Conservationists program. If you are looking for something artistic, take a watercolor class while sampling some wine, watch a Native American artist at work, or listen to the Native American Flute being played at sunset.
No matter your preference when it comes to exercising, there are fitness classes for everyone, from Pilates to 5 styles of Yoga, and HIIT Bootcamp to Total Body Lift. These fitness classes are complimentary for guests of the Enchantment Resort. The resort also offers tennis classes for both Beginner and Intermediate levels, the classes cost $20 per person with classes composed of a maximum of 6 people.
If you are thinking of trying one of the Native American spa treatments at Enchantment Resort, you will find 4 different experiences to choose from, some offered only on particular days. The Spirit Of The New Moon and Spirit Of The Full Moon treatments are offered around New Moon and Full Moon days respectively, and both treatments start with you noting down anything you’re looking at releasing during the treatment. The Inner Quest and Soul Seeker treatments are offered all year long and both are conducted using Native American elements and techniques. All four treatments are 90m long.
The best and quickest way to get to Enchantment Resort from the airport is by car, with the drive taking about 1h. If you are looking at renting a car for the holiday, you can do so from the airport as most of the major car rental companies such as Enterprise, Avis, Hertz and Budget have their desks on site. If you prefer getting a taxi, you can do so from the rank outside the terminal building and the one-way taxi fare will be about $100.
The Enchantment Resort offers multiple pet friend amenities for those who are looking to bring their pet dog along on their holiday through their Pet Program. Your four-legged companion will get its own plush bed as well as bowls for food and water, you will have waste bags and a pet alert door hanger, as well as map with designated dog areas around the resort and dog friendly hiking trails around the property. The Pet Program costs $100 per pet, and only dogs weighing under 75 lb are allowed in the resort.(Prices checked 01/05/19).
